Sar Kheda
Sar Kheda is a village located in Shyampur tehsil of Sehore district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 30km away from sub-district headquarter Shyampur (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Sehore. As per 2009 stats, Sarkheda is the gram panchayat of Sar Kheda village.

About Sar Kheda
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Sar Kheda is 482848. The village spans a total geographical area of 760.39 hectares. Sehore is nearest town to Sar Kheda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 30km away.
When it comes to local governance, Sar Kheda village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Sehore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Bhopal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Sar Kheda
According to the 2011 Census, Sar Kheda has a total population of about 1,908, with approximately 987 males and 921 females. The sex ratio is around 933 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 372 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 185 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 43.03%, with male literacy at about 52.99% and female literacy near 32.36%. There are around 391 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,908 | 987 | 921 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 372 | 181 | 191 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 185 | 99 | 86 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 821 | 523 | 298 |
Illiterate Population | 1,087 | 464 | 623 |
Connectivity of Sar Kheda
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Sar Kheda. As per the 2011 stats, Sar Kheda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
